Dopamine Transporter and CYP2D6 Gene Relationships with Attention-Deficit/Hyperactivity Disorder Treatment Response in the Methylphenidate and Atomoxetine Crossover Study.

Abstract excerpt
Background: Few biological or clinical predictors guide medication selection and/or dosing for attention-deficit/hyperactivity disorder (ADHD). Accumulating data suggest that genetic factors may contribute to clinically relevant pharmacodynamic (e.g., dopamine transporter-SLC6A3 also commonly known as DAT1) or pharmacokinetic (e.g., the drug metabolizing enzyme Cytochrome P450 2D6 CYP2D6) effects of...
